How do they match: Cardiologists

  • Diagnose, treat, manage, and prevent diseases or conditions of the cardiovascular system. May further subspecialize in interventional procedures (e.g., balloon angioplasty and stent placement), echocardiography, or electrophysiology.

  • Design and explain treatment plans, based on patient information such as medical history, reports, and examination results.
  • Prescribe heart medication to treat or prevent heart problems.
  • Advise patients and community members concerning diet, activity, hygiene, or disease prevention.
  • Conduct research to develop or test medications, treatments, or procedures that prevent or control disease or injury.
  • Explain procedures and discuss test results or prescribed treatments with patients.
  • Observe ultrasound display screen, and listen to signals to record vascular information, such as blood pressure, limb volume changes, oxygen saturation, and cerebral circulation.

  • Prescribe medications.
